    Very nice park. The trails are mostly paved, which is great for people looking for an easy hike. It is a little confusing hiking around if you are using Google Maps - not all the trails are marked - so I recommend following the signs or using a trail app/website. There are a lot of small parking lots throughout the park and lots of street parking by the entrance. If you like dogs, lots of people walk their dogs here!

    This paved trail is a hidden gem which runs along a beautiful stream and creek. It's not overly challenging and perfect for all ages. It's nearly completely covered in tree cover. The path is both for hiking and biking.

    We have been looking for walking trails that are natural, but not nature trail paths. This walking trail is actually a prepared path with an excellent surface that is smooth. One does not have to watch your footing so you can enjoy winding through the woods. It is completely shaded, heavily shaded, so it is much cooler during the hot afternoons. We have walked it several times and will make it a regular destination, it's that enjoyable. Varied walking from level to slight grades and a few higher grades, but no real challenging hills making it easy to keep up a rapid walking pace.

    Connects to neighborhoods on many paths making it very accessible. The path is wide so bikers and people walking don't need to push themselves into the edge of the trail just to make sure they aren't hit by a biker, etc. It connects to another trail that brings you to the black hills regional Park. Both trails are fantastic. All the smaller trails that come off of the larger ones are shown on Google maps as green lines so it's easy to navigate if you want to explore and find your way out later
